How they compare
Kuwait currently reports 39.7% against 38.8% in Lebanon, a difference of 0.9%.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 26 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Kuwait ahead.
Kuwait ranks 143rd and Lebanon ranks 144th of 208 countries.
Kuwait has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Kuwait | Lebanon |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 46.4% | 38.5% | 7.9% | Kuwait |
| 2000s | 47.1% | 43.8% | 3.3% | Kuwait |
| 2010s | 45.1% | 44.5% | 0.7% | Kuwait |
| 2020s | 41.9% | 39.2% | 2.7% | Kuwait |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
